当前位置:首页 > 创业科技 > 正文

在Linux系统上安装MKL库的步骤详解,附安装教程和常见问题解答

随着科技的不断发展和进步,计算机在各个领域的应用越来越广泛。在科学计算中,MKL库被广泛应用于高性能计算和科学计算领域。它是英特尔公司开发的一款数学库,可以提供高效的数学计算和数据处理能力。在LinLinux系统中,安装MKL库可以大大提高计算效率和准确性。本文将详细介绍在LinLinux系统上安装MKL库的步骤,包括安装教程和常见问题解答。

一、安装MKL库的前置条件

在安装MKL库之前,需要先安装Intel Parallel Studio XE。Intel Parallel Studio XE是英特尔公司推出的一款开发工具集,提供了优化的C++和Fortran编译器、MKL库、MPI库等工具。安装Intel Parallel Studio XE可以为MKL库的安装提供必要的支持和依赖。

二、下载MKL库

在安装MKL库之前,需要先从官方网站下载相应的安装包。可以访问英特尔公司官网的下载页面,选择适合自己系统版本和架构的MKL库安装包,下载到本地。

三、安装MKL库

1. 解压安装包

下载完成后,将安装包解压到本地目录。可以使用以下命令解压

tar -zxvf l_mkl_2020.0.166.tgz

2. 运行安装脚本

解压后,进入解压后的目录,运行安装脚本。可以使用以下命令运行

./install.sh

3. 选择安装方式

运行安装脚本后,会出现安装向导。根据自己的需要选择安装方式和安装路径。如果需要修改安装路径,可以在此处进行修改。选择完毕后,按照向导提示进行下一步操作。

4. 安装完成

安装完成后,可以在指定的安装路径下找到MKL库的安装文件。可以使用以下命令查看安装路径

echo $MKLROOT

四、常见问题解答

1. 安装过程中出现错误怎么办?

如果在安装过程中出现错误,可以根据错误提示信息进行排查。一般情况下,错误提示信息会提示具体的错误原因和解决方案。如果无法解决,可以参考官方文档或者咨询技术支持。

2. 安装完成后如何验证MKL库是否安装成功?

可以使用以下命令验证MKL库是否安装成功

make test

3. 如何卸载MKL库?

如果需要卸载MKL库,可以使用以下命令卸载

./uninstall.sh

本文介绍了在LinLinux系统上安装MKL库的步骤,包括安装前置条件、下载MKL库、安装MKL库以及常见问题解答。在安装MKL库时,需要注意选择适合自己系统版本和架构的安装包,并根据安装向导进行安装。安装完成后,可以使用相应的命令进行验证和卸载。希望本文能够对大家安装MKL库有所帮助。

在LinLinux系统上安装MKL库的步骤详解,附安装教程和常见问题解答

Intel Math Kernel Library(MKL)是Intel公司推出的数学库,它提供了一系列高效的数学函数和算法,可用于科学计算、数据分析、人工智能等各种领域。在LinLinux系统中,安装MKL库是非常必要的,本文将详细介绍在LinLinux系统上安装MKL库的步骤,并提供一些常见问题的解答。

一、安装前的准备

在安装MKL库之前,需要确保系统中已经安装了必要的软件和工具。以下是一些必要的准备工作

1. 安装必要的软件包和依赖项

在安装MKL库之前,需要安装一些必要的软件包和依赖项。这些软件包和依赖项可能因不同的LinLinux系统而异。以下是一些通用的软件包和依赖项

- GCC编译器

- make工具

- gfortran编译器

- libstdc++库

- libgomp库

可以通过以下命令来安装这些软件包和依赖项

sudo apt-get update

sudo apt-get install build-essential

sudo apt-get install gfortran

sudo apt-get install libstdc++6

sudo apt-get install libgomp1

2. 下载MKL库安装包

可以从Intel官网上下载MKL库安装包。需要选择适合自己系统的版本进行下载。下载完成后,解压缩到指定目录。

二、安装MKL库

在完成上述准备工作后,可以开始安装MKL库了。

1. 设置环境变量

在安装MKL库之前,需要设置一些环境变量,以便系统正确识别MKL库。可以通过以下命令来设置环境变量

export MKLROOT=

export LD_LIBRRY_PTH=$LD_LIBRRY_PTH$MKLROOT/lib/intel64

2. 运行安装脚本

运行安装脚本可以自动安装MKL库。可以通过以下命令来运行安装脚本

sudo sh /install.sh

在安装过程中,需要按照提示进行一些操作,例如选择安装路径、选择安装组件等。按照提示完成操作即可完成安装。

三、常见问题解答

在安装MKL库的过程中,可能会遇到一些问题。以下是一些常见问题的解

1. 安装过程中提示缺少依赖项

如果在安装过程中提示缺少依赖项,可以尝试安装缺少的依赖项。可以通过以下命令来安装缺少的依赖项

sudo apt-get install

2. 安装后无法识别MKL库

如果在安装MKL库后,系统无法正确识别MKL库,可以尝试手动设置环境变量。可以通过以下命令来手动设置环境变量

export MKLROOT=

export LD_LIBRRY_PTH=$LD_LIBRRY_PTH$MKLROOT/lib/intel64

3. 安装后无法使用MKL库

gcc -o -L/lib/intel64 -lmkl_intel_lp64 -lmkl_core -lmkl_sequential -lpthread -lm

在LinLinux系统上安装MKL库是非常必要的,可以提高数学计算、数据分析、人工智能等领域的效率。本文介绍了在LinLinux系统上安装MKL库的步骤,并提供了一些常见问题的解答。希望本文能够帮助读者更好地使用MKL库。